Transaction 42c69ccc3d7401c445d85814cdd22072f61725a629119925191eeb5b143ca898

1 Input
2 Outputs
  • 42c69ccc3d7401c445d85814cdd22072f61725a629119925191eeb5b143ca898:0
  • value  5136300
    address  1J3QjhzUZqH16GYzuoPkcg8oJrJ8bUe9ch
  • 42c69ccc3d7401c445d85814cdd22072f61725a629119925191eeb5b143ca898:1
  • value  139042312
    address  1h1BSM2NnnSpWFeAACWden3ddY8kB5Kw6